Loire Valley Whites

The Loire accounts for some forty different French appellations. The dry whites are better known, including oyster wine Muscadet on the Atlantic coast around Nantes, as well as prestigious Sancerre, some 200 miles due south of Paris.


Between the two lie the large vineyards of Anjou, Saumur, Chinon, Bourgeuil and Touraine where there are outstanding dessert wines as well as delicious reds. Cabernet franc for the reds ; sauvignon and especially chenin blanc for the whites
